For the first time in SpongeBob's long and somewhat fruitful video game career, there will be a version compatible with all of you Apple users out there.  As MacWorld reports, Aspyr is publishing a Mac port of the game, SpongeBob SquarePants: The Movie.

Does this mark a change in the market, with even low budget, TV/Movie-licensed video games getting ported to Mac?  Or is this simply a too little, too late measure to gain a bit of cash (especially considering that in the time since SpongeBob: The Movie came out for PC, another game, SpongeBob SquarePants: Lights, Camera, Pants! has already been released).

An interesting and completely unrelated anecdote: AWE Games, the developer of every THQ published SpongeBob game, created Trolls in 1993, which I was addicted to for years.  Go play it, now.
